Buchinger, Matthias

Fine autograph micro-calligraphic Ten Commandments, with the Apostles' Creed and the Lord's Prayer signed ("Mathew Buchinger")


Manuscript on vellum (126 x 100 mm), Bath, 1717. Light, mostly marginal, soiling, wrinkle at bottom margin reinforced on verso, short tear at left margin, upper left corner lost. 


Written in Bath shortly after his move from France to Britain in 1717, this manuscript was the first original work of Buchinger acquired by Ricky Jay. After some negotiation, Jay purchased it in 1982 from Milbourne Christopher, a magician and collector from Baltimore, who, through his book Panorama of Magic (1962), first introduced "The Little Man of Nuremberg" to the man who would become the foremost collector and champion of Buchinger's work. Jay later described the manuscript: "The Ten Commandments were calligraphed within an elaborate altar with architectural columns, six small cherubs, and a marvelous micrographic rendition of the Lord's Prayer and the Apostles' Creed" in the form of a chalice" (MB, p. 7). 


The Bath manuscript features a blank cartouche, indicating that it was probably taken in its present form to a fair or exhibition where Buchinger could have personalized the empty panel for a patron.
